biopharma equipment refers to a broad array of tools and machinery used in the biopharmaceutical industry to produce biopharmaceutical products, which are drugs derived from biological sources such as living organisms or their byproducts. These products include vaccines, gene therapies, and monoclonal antibodies, among others. biopharma equipment is critical in every stage of the drug development process, from research and development to manufacturing and quality control.

One of the key components of biopharma equipment is the bioreactor, a vessel in which cells or microorganisms are cultivated under controlled conditions for the production of biological products. Bioreactors come in various sizes and configurations, ranging from small-scale benchtop models to large-scale industrial systems. These reactors provide the ideal environment for cells to grow and replicate, allowing for the production of proteins, enzymes, and other biopharmaceutical products.

Another essential piece of biopharma equipment is the chromatography system, which is used to separate and purify complex mixtures of molecules. Chromatography plays a crucial role in the purification of biopharmaceutical products, ensuring that they meet the required purity and quality standards. High-performance liquid chromatography (HPLC) and fast protein liquid chromatography (FPLC) are commonly used techniques in the biopharmaceutical industry to separate and analyze biomolecules.

In addition to bioreactors and chromatography systems, biopharma equipment also includes a wide range of analytical instruments for quality control and process monitoring. These instruments, such as spectrophotometers, mass spectrometers, and particle counters, help ensure the consistency and reliability of biopharmaceutical products throughout the manufacturing process. By utilizing these analytical tools, biopharmaceutical companies can identify and address any potential issues that may arise during production, ensuring the safety and efficacy of their products.
